English proficiency in technical contexts

International candidates

For roles requiring English communication within technical environments — engineering documentation, client interaction, safety briefings, or team collaboration.

What's tested:

  • Reading comprehension of technical documents, standards, and specifications
  • Writing capability — emails, reports, incident descriptions, documentation
  • Technical vocabulary and terminology understanding
  • Interpretation of instructions, drawings, or procedures
  • Communication in safety-critical or compliance contexts

Example scenarios:

Engineering: Read a technical specification and answer questions about requirements, tolerances, and compliance standards.
Construction: Interpret a safety procedure and write a brief incident report based on a described scenario.
Healthcare: Read patient notes and write a handover summary for the next shift.

Deep technical assessment

Specialist & senior roles

For senior or specialist roles requiring deep technical expertise, detailed problem-solving, and evidence of complex project experience.

What's tested:

  • Advanced technical knowledge and theory
  • Complex calculations, design decisions, or analytical thinking
  • Detailed scenario analysis with multiple variables
  • Project planning, risk management, or quality assurance
  • Regulatory compliance and standards interpretation

Example scenarios:

Structural Engineer: Analyse a loading scenario, select appropriate materials, justify design decisions, and identify compliance requirements.
Senior Developer: Review code architecture, identify performance issues, propose solutions, and document technical debt.
Project Manager: Assess a project plan, identify risks, recommend mitigations, and prioritise competing constraints.

Multi-stage assessment

Staged over multiple days

Break the assessment into separate stages completed over multiple days. Reduces candidate fatigue while allowing comprehensive evaluation across different competency areas.

How it works:

  • Assessment divided into 2-4 distinct sections
  • Each section completed on different days (candidate's choice of timing)
  • Sections can be sequential or independent
  • Reduces time pressure and fatigue
  • Allows reflection between stages if required

Example structure:

Day 1 (30 mins): Technical knowledge — multiple choice covering standards, regulations, and fundamentals
Day 2 (45 mins): Scenario analysis — interpret information, solve problems, make decisions
Day 3 (30 mins): Written assessment — documentation, communication, and professional judgment

Engineering firm hiring international graduates

Challenge: Needed to verify both technical capability and English proficiency for client-facing roles.
Solution: Combined skills assessment (60 mins) — 40% technical, 40% scenario-based, 20% written communication.
Result: Confidently shortlisted 8 candidates from 45 applicants. All hires performing well after 6 months.

Construction company hiring project managers

Challenge: Required evidence of planning, problem-solving, and safety awareness in realistic scenarios.
Solution: Project-based assessment (90 mins) — site review scenario with planning, risk identification, and documentation tasks.
Result: Identified 3 strong candidates who demonstrated practical capability beyond CV claims.

IT company hiring senior developers

Challenge: Needed deep technical evaluation but didn't want 2-hour assessments scaring away candidates.
Solution: Multi-stage assessment over 3 days — Day 1: fundamentals, Day 2: architecture, Day 3: code review and documentation.
Result: High completion rate (92%), comprehensive evaluation, and 2 excellent hires.
